Biography

Nicholas Bernard James Adam Byrne Jr. (born 9 October 1978) is an Irish singer, songwriter, radio and television presenter and former professional footballer. He was a member of the pop group Westlife, one of the most successful Irish boybands of all time. Before his music career, Byrne played as a goalkeeper, winning the FA Youth Cup with Leeds United and representing Republic of Ireland at several teen levels. Westlife has since released twelve albums, embarked on thirteen world tours, and won some awards. He has also had a successful TV and radio presenting career.
